The core issue isn't just inefficiency—it's human behavior. Research shows:
- Cognitive load of manual logging creates decision fatigue
- Systematic bias occurs as staff underreport usage to save time
- Habit abandonment happens quickly when the process feels too onerous

While consumer food logging research provides valuable insights, veterinary feed stores face unique challenges:
- Bulk vs. packaged inventory tracking
- Seasonal livestock feed variations
- Custom prescription feed formulations
- B2B vs. B2C customer preference tracking
What this means for AI implementation: - Standard photo logging solutions may not account for bulk feed measurements - The system must accommodate both packaged and bulk inventory - Customer preference tracking needs to differentiate between commercial farms and individual pet owners
